The comp ratio on the 3L depends on a few things.

The comp ratio is going to sort of dictate how much boost you can safely run. The real power you gain is from how much CFM you can shove into the engine. Usually higher PSI means higher CFM.

If you have 9PSI of non-intercooled air, that's one thing.
If you have 7PSI of intercooled air that's another thing.

Depending on charge temp, you'll probably get more safe power from the 7PSI of intercooled air.

I would say ~10:1 would be good for about 7PSI intercooled (which, by the way, will be quite a bit of power)

I think warmonger is at 10.3:1 on his 3L right now. That should be alright.
